It has been revealed that Newcastle United paid £24,366,737 in agents fees / to intermediaries in a 12 month period which included the last two transfer windows.
Newcastle’s total included in a quite atrocious £409m+ paid out by Premier League clubs collectively.
The period the figures were released for was 2 February 2024 to 3 February 2025.
In a separate document (see below) issued by the FA, they list all the deals for each club, where that club used (and presumably paid!) an agent to do work for them.
A lot of the agents fees relate to when players are brought in, but clubs also use/pay agents to help facilitate outgoing deals as well, plus giving existing players new contracts.
